About Kunihiro Kawabata
Kunihiro Kawabata is a scholar working on Applied Microbiology and Biotechnology, Pharmacology and Molecular Medicine, having authored 20 papers that have together received 737 indexed citations. Recurring topics across this work include Genomics, phytochemicals, and oxidative stress (3 papers), Ginger and Zingiberaceae research (2 papers) and Drug Transport and Resistance Mechanisms (2 papers). The work is most often cited by research in Molecular Medicine (64 citations), Pharmacology (103 citations) and Pharmacology (167 citations). Kunihiro Kawabata has collaborated with scholars based in Japan, India and United Kingdom. Frequent co-authors include Takuji Tanaka, Shigeyuki Sugie, Hideki Mori, Kengo Matsunaga, Takuji Tanaka, Hiroyuki Kohno, Hideki Mori, Akira Hara, Yoshinobu Hirose and Hiroyuki Tsuda. Their work appears in journals such as International Journal of Cancer, Carcinogenesis and Journal of Pain and Symptom Management.
